摘要

The feasibility of using infrared spectroscopy for the real-time, in situ analysis of resin-bound photocleavable linkers from a single bead is illustrated using infrared microscopy. Results indicate this technique to be an extremely powerful tool for the analysis of photocleavage reactions directly on the solid-phase support, This report further details methodology providing very high degree of automation to eliminate many of the sampling problems associated with batch analysis.
